Tavily Extract

tavily.extract
Read-onlyIdempotent

Retrieve structured content from specific URLs for data extraction and analysis.

Instructions

Extract content from specific known URLs.

Input Schema

TableJSON Schema
NameRequiredDescriptionDefault
urlsYesURLs to extract.
extract_depthNoExtraction depth.basic
include_imagesNoInclude image metadata.
ctxNoOptional FastMCP context.
